Appalachian State University ranks competitively among schools offering drama & theater arts. Specifically, it ranked #174 out of 367 schools by College Factual. It is also ranked #3 in North Carolina.
In the most recent year for which we have data, Appalachian State University awarded 28 bachelor’s degrees in drama & theater arts.
Earning a bachelor’s degree at Appalachian State University, drama & theater arts students accumulate a median of $24,755 in student loans. This is above $22,075, the typical median for all majors at Appalachian State University.

For the most recent academic year available, 36% of drama & theater arts bachelor’s degrees went to men and 64% went to women.
The largest share of drama & theater arts bachelor’s degree graduates at Appalachian State University are White. Roughly 82%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Appalachian State University with a bachelor’s in drama & theater arts.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 0 |
| Black or African American | 1 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 2 |
| White | 23 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
| Other Races | 2 |
